well, a couple days ago i was browsing craigslist and found a guy selling a nokia n95 for $500 obo. i emailed him and got him down to $300. talked on the phone and the guy seemed legit! then after we met up and i got the phone, i was in such a hurry i didnt check it out till about 20 minutes after we met up. at which point i realized its a FAKE:

These fake N95s are VERY common on ebay. You really DO need to check pictures closely before buying a "cheap" phone. No one sells Nokia phones all that cheap!

These fakes actually run Windows Mobile, and apart from being no where near the same spec as the N95 are not actually bad phones (per-say)

However - if the guy sold you this phone AS an Nokia N95, then he was commiting fraud, as this phone is NOT a Nokia N95. The solution is simple - take the police along. Do NOT try to resell them, as then you're dropping down to his level!
